Synopsis
Build the skills you'll need for on-the-job success! This lab manual contains real-world projects and exercises designed to accompany the "MCSE Windows 2000 Network Administration Study Guide. Inside, you'll find more than 40 laboratory exercises with solutions, step-by-step scenarios that require you to think critically, post-lab analysis questions and key term quizzes, and back-of-book solutions that explain not only what happened, but why.
